ASB20: Description of connections and function
Connection:
Control circuit:
Connector
Description
SE Motor connection for stand-still detection
SP Control signal for brake
NC Control output for special functions
COM Release relay COM (base point)
NO Control release
Load circle:
Connector
Description
V Motor connection (see circuit diagram)
I Mains supply
N for 230 V
L2 for 400 V
L Input supply phase L3
C Motor connection (see circuit diagram)
When connection it is essential to connect the release relay COM and NO in the control circuit of the
motor contactor!
The brake should not be used on a transformer. If the brake is used in conjunction with our soft starter,
it is essential to ensure the order of connections.
LED-display:
Dis
play
Description
Red LED glows at that for short time Normal operation display
Green LED glows Stand-still or actuated motor
Normal operating mode
Green LED flashes Motor brakes
Red LED glows Error indication through:
- Excessed braking time
- Disrupted power supply
- See failures

Failures and corrective:
If a fault occurs, the red LED lights up permanently and a new start is not possible.
Fix the lock, by disconnecting the power supply for about 2 seconds.
The cause of the disorder may be due to:
Failures and
cause
Corrective
The braking time is higher than 14
seconds Improve the braking power so far that the engine stops
under 10 seconds
The braking time is between 10 and 14
seconds. Here, the disturbance takes
place after the third braking
Improve the braking power so far that the engine stops
under 10 seconds
The motor cannot start (without error)
- Brake or mains circuit wrong connected
Please check wiring
- Brake defect
Send back device
- Mains supply incorrect
Check mains supply (fuse and so on)
Disorder occurs immediately when
switched on - Brake circuit (C or V) wrong connected
Check wiring
- Brake defect
Send back device
The engine starts, but then it don't
brakes. Unit indicates fault - Connection for stand-still detection is wrong (SE or C)
Check wiring
- Brake defect
Send back device
Trouble for no apparent reason - red
LED glows - The cause could be due to a short performance from the
network fault
Error message by interrupting the power supply reset of
about 2 seconds. Possibly. caused the disorder to
another device on the same circuit.
